The S5 is a great point and shoot camera, with a picture quality that definitely surpasses the pocket sized Power Shots.
The hot shoe is a great feature, which unfortunately is necessary because of the camera's very poor performance in low-to-medium light.
The only other downside, is that the S5 is limited in terms of its ability to control depth of field. If depth of field is important to you, buy a SLR with a good quality lens.
Pros: easy to use, Simple controls/menu, Nice features/settings, Bright LCD, excellent image quality, good battery life, hot shoe
Cons: Poor Low-Light Performance, limited depth of field

When you can't physically get close to your subject, the 12x Optical zoom can get you close. This camera does all I need without having to pay more and carry many lenses as I would with a Digital SLR. I would like it even more if it had a RAW mode and a good lenscap retention system(the lens motor needs a feedback system so it auto retracts if something is blocking the lens as it extends).
Cons: Missing features/settings, Poor Low-Light Performance, Short battery life, no filter ring without adapter, no raw, sometimes slow autofocus

The two standout features of the S-series are the flip-out screen and Image stabilization . Together they allow far greater range of composition because I can hold the camera away from my eyes at almost any angle and still see what my picture will look like
Pros: easy to use, Bright LCD, excellent image quality, Lightweight/Portable, good battery life, durable
